    Guy at work had a 2014 650i X-Drive and it was great when running properly but the quality was horrible. The transmission went out at 20K miles, passenger seat motor failed around the same time, fuel system had pressure loss dealer was unable to repair for months, it went into limp mode reduced power at least a few times for various reasons, some $8 coolant hose required $1500 in labor to replace because it was considered a wear item and not covered by warranty, etc. Most all other stuff was covered by warranty. He paid around $100K to buy and got $25K in trade on it. Nothing wrong with that if you know what you are getting into. This is not a car for anyone in the used car market thinking they will get a bargain price for a premium car. It will bankrupt you as something completely out of any warranty coverage.
